NRTC 14340 UNDERSEA WARFARE (2023/2024) RATED A+ the acronym sonar is derived from what words sounds, navigation, and ranging a sonar transducer can be compared to which of the following items microphone signal strength lost as sound waves travel through water is known by what term transmission loss which of the following sea states causes the greatest amount of absorption whitecap waves sound waves in seawater travel how many times faster than sound waves in air 2 which of the following sea floor surfaces has the least amount of signal loss smooth and hard multiple reflection of a sound wave is referred to by what term reverberating which of the following statements best describes the effect of divergence on sound waves the wave spreads out and becomes weaker with distance what is the most important factor affecting the speed of a sound wave in seawater temperature an increase in the salinity of seawater has what effect on the sound wave speed increases according to the Doppler effect, when the source of a sound wave is moving away from the receiver, what apparent change in the sound wave takes place the frequency decreases what are the three most common propagation paths for sound waves direct, bottom bounce, and convergence what is the minimum number of sonobuoys normally deployed during a USW mission 3 acoustic data received from a sonobuoy is transmitted to the sonobuoy receiver using what frequency and what type of modulation VHF, FM sonobuoys that transmit an acoustic pulse and detect a resulting echo are classified as what type of sonobuoy active what are the three methods of deploying a sonobuoy pneumatic, free-fall, and cartridge sonobuoy descent-retarding devices are necessary for what reason to reduce water entry shock how are sonobuoys activated saltwater battery activation what happens to the sonouoy after the battery dies it sinks to the bottom sonobuoys equipped with an EFS system have what capability selectable channel, life and depth settings a LOFAR sonobuoy uses what type of hydrophone omnidirectional under most situations, what type of sonobuoy is best for initial detection LOFAR what information can a DIFAR sonobuoy provide that a LOFAR sonobuoy cannot submarine bearing Which of the following sonobuoys is designed for long-range submarine detection in deep water VLAD DICASS sonobuoys operate on the same principle as what other electronic system radar DICASS sonobuoys are commanded to ping by what source a UHF signal from the USW aircraft an EER sonobuoy is typically used in conjunction with what other sonobuoy for long range detection VLAD what are the two special-purpose sonobuoys BT and DLC what information does a BT sonobuoy provide water temperature versus depth the ARR-78 sonobuoy receiver is capable of simultananeous reception of up to what number of sonobuoys 20 the ARR-84 sonobuoy receiver is used in the SH-60 series helicopter for what reason accommodation of weight restrictions what component of the sonobuoy-based sonar system extracts acoustic target information from both active and passive sonobuoys spectrum analyzer the OTPI system works in conjunction with what other aircraft system DF the OTPI system provides what information to the USW pilot sonobuoy bearing with respect to aircraft heading dipping sonar systems use what type of sonar detection active only what distinct advantage does a dipping sonar have over a sonobuoy based system operator control of the search depth in addition to active and passive sonar modes, a dipping sonar provides what other information communications and water temperature the electrical interface between the sonar set units mounted in the helicopter and the submerged sonar transducer is provided by what component of the ASQ-13F dipping sonar set multiplexer what unit of the ASQ-13F converts sound energy to electrical signals transducer a submerged sonar transducer is used to transmit and receive voice signals to and from other USW helicopters, submarines, or similarly equipped surface ships during what ASQ-13F mode of operation UVC angles of change in the earth's natural magnetic field in the east-west direction is known by what term variation angle the maximum range at which a submarine may be detected depends on the intensity of its magnetic anomaly and what other factor the sensitivity of the detector if the detectable strength of a magnetic field source has a given value at a given distance and the distance is doubled, the detectable strength of the source at the increased distance will then be how much of its former value one-eigth any noise or disturbance originating in the aircraft or its equipment that could produce a signal on a MAD equipment recorder is known by what term magnetic noise maneuver noises caused by eddy current flow can be minimized by taking what action making slow aircraft maneuvers any magnetic field may be defined in terms of what number of axial coordinates 3 what is the purpose of magnetic compensation in USW aircraft to provide a magnetically clean environment compensation for an aircraft's dc magnetic field is accomplished by using how many electromagnetic loops 3 the natural spin axis wobble rate of a particular atom is referred to by what term larmor frequency what component or components of a helium magnetometer detect the energy level changes of the helium atoms and produces an electrical output infrared detector what are the main components of a basic MAD detecting set magnetic detector, amplifier-power supply, and detecting set control when maintenance is performed on or near the magnetometer head, what type of tools must be used nonferrous what is the approximate warm-up time for the AN/ASQ-81 MAD system 5 min what fault indicator on the MAD control box indicates an amplifier failure 2 what is the purpose of magnetic compensation to reduce the effects of unwanted magnetic disturbances what are the three magnetic fields relative to MAD compensation transverse, longitudinal, and vertical in practice, how many terms are needed to compensate any aircraft satisfactorily 9 the compensator group adapter (CGA) serves what purpose computerizes the compensation calculation what is the purpose of the submarine anomaly detector (SAD) system separates submarine anomalies from magnetic noise
